From d7714747f094dcd6fc64de10a7b2d64380eddbf5 Mon Sep 17 00:00:00 2001
From: dute7liang <383200134@qq.com>
Date: Sat, 27 Jan 2024 22:08:02 +0800
Subject: [PATCH] init
---
src/api/cai/dynamic.js | 17 +-
src/api/cai/user.js | 8 +
src/views/cai/dynamic/index.vue | 43 ++-
src/views/cai/gift/index.vue | 352 +++-------------------
src/views/cai/goods/index.vue | 139 +++++++++
src/views/cai/user/index.vue | 27 +-
src/views/cai/userGift/user-gift-info.vue | 2 +-
src/views/login.vue | 2 +-
src/views/register.vue | 2 +-
9 files changed, 264 insertions(+), 328 deletions(-)
create mode 100644 src/views/cai/goods/index.vue
diff --git a/src/api/cai/dynamic.js b/src/api/cai/dynamic.js
index 3e855f0..88a6add 100644
--- a/src/api/cai/dynamic.js
+++ b/src/api/cai/dynamic.js
@@ -34,11 +34,26 @@ export function updateDynamic(data) {
data: data
})
}
+export function auditFailDynamic(data) {
+ return request({
+ url: '/cai/dynamic/audit/fail',
+ method: 'put',
+ data: data
+ })
+}
+
+export function auditSuccessDynamic(data) {
+ return request({
+ url: '/cai/dynamic/audit/success',
+ method: 'put',
+ data: data
+ })
+}
export function batchAuditDynamic(data) {
return request({
url: '/cai/dynamic/batch/audit',
- method: 'put',
+ method: 'post',
data: data
})
}
diff --git a/src/api/cai/user.js b/src/api/cai/user.js
index 1607fab..b24ff63 100644
--- a/src/api/cai/user.js
+++ b/src/api/cai/user.js
@@ -33,6 +33,14 @@ export function userResetAvatar(id) {
})
}
+export function userResetNickname(id) {
+ return request({
+ url: '/cai/user/resetNickname',
+ method: 'post',
+ data: {id}
+ })
+}
+
export function resetUserMobile(data) {
return request({
url: '/cai/user/updateMobile',
diff --git a/src/views/cai/dynamic/index.vue b/src/views/cai/dynamic/index.vue
index 36e5c7b..43779a3 100644
--- a/src/views/cai/dynamic/index.vue
+++ b/src/views/cai/dynamic/index.vue
@@ -42,7 +42,7 @@
icon="el-icon-edit"
size="mini"
:disabled="multiple"
- @click="handleBatchAudit(3)"
+ @click="handleBatchAudit"
v-hasPermi="['cai:dynamic:edit']"
>批量审核通过
@@ -83,7 +83,7 @@
type="text"
icon="el-icon-edit"
v-if="scope.row.auditStatus === 1"
- @click="handleAudit(scope.row,2)"
+ @click="handleAuditSuccess(scope.row,2)"
v-hasPermi="['cai:dynamic:edit']"
>通过
@@ -92,7 +92,7 @@
type="text"
icon="el-icon-edit"
v-if="scope.row.auditStatus === 1"
- @click="handleAudit(scope.row,3)"
+ @click="handleAuditFail(scope.row)"
v-hasPermi="['cai:dynamic:edit']"
>不通过
@@ -119,7 +119,14 @@
diff --git a/src/views/cai/goods/index.vue b/src/views/cai/goods/index.vue
new file mode 100644
index 0000000..fb7568f
--- /dev/null
+++ b/src/views/cai/goods/index.vue
@@ -0,0 +1,139 @@
+
+
+
+
+
+
+
+ 搜索
+ 重置
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
diff --git a/src/views/cai/user/index.vue b/src/views/cai/user/index.vue
index a405f22..aaa7010 100644
--- a/src/views/cai/user/index.vue
+++ b/src/views/cai/user/index.vue
@@ -129,6 +129,7 @@
修改手机
封禁
重置头像
+ 重置昵称
删除
@@ -151,7 +152,15 @@